Wild hire former Canucks draft boss Judd Brackett

The Wild have hired Judd Brackett as their Director of Amateur Scouting. He’ll be their point man on all things NHL Draft and its draft-eligible prospects.

"We are excited to add Judd to this role and oversee our amateur scouting efforts," said Will GM Bill Guerin in a statement to the media.

Brackett, 43, joins Minnesota after spending the previous 12 seasons with the Vancouver Canucks. His contract expired recently. He was reportedly offered an extension during the season, but his role wasn’t defined. So he turned it down.

The native of Cape Cod, Massachusetts, served as an Amateur Scout for the Canucks for seven seasons before he was named Director of Amateur Scouting August 2015.
